Output 81c3ee53fceb735e632e374fdb343a5ad038045c682463bf7ae13525309e18c3:0

value
32617205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dfde88524eb7406229753799bcd1d2f901dc3f9 OP_EQUAL
address
MDYwczHgKWG7kMv7gx2rLVEFPF2MgCce5Z
transaction
81c3ee53fceb735e632e374fdb343a5ad038045c682463bf7ae13525309e18c3
spent
true